MFIC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2017 in Review

194 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in MidCap Financial Investment (MFIC) for Q2 2017, worth a combined $645M — down 0.01% from $645M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 18 funds opened new MFIC positions and 13 closed out — a net gain of 5 holders — while 65 added to existing stakes and 63 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Arrowstreet Capital, opening a new position worth an estimated $7.66M. The largest seller was Two Sigma Investments, cutting an estimated $5.58M.
